I personally use the MyEclipse Database Explorer which I find pretty
comprehensive.

It gives you driver templates for almost all major database vendors.

The perspective has a typical DB Browser view with the tree widget to step
into the DB, there's a SQL Editor for which SQL statements can be auto
generated from the context menu of a table in the tree view. Other views
include SQL Results, SQL History, DB Connection Info and Table Info with
Columns, Indexes, Primary Key, Foreign Key, Preview and Row Count tabs
available under it.

It does indeed fit my needs for a DB plug-in within Eclipse.
